The Explanation and Cures to roughly 80% of CTD's!
DuskTrooper replied to Bumdark's topic in SimCity 4 General Discussion
Most of my CTDs seem to occur either due to the obvious (faulty plugins/missing plugins/conflicting plugins, etc), or when using the "save and exit to region" feature. This seems to use up more RAM, causing an access violation error, and has caused many grave losses when saving larger cities (although, thankfully, I back up on a schedule, which softens the blow slightly). A simple solution to this, if anyone else experiences it, is to save by pressing ctrl+s, and THEN exiting to the region afterwards, without saving again.
